Do you pass on the square fees to your customers, if so how do you so this?
Great question @pethavenpets
I did it super simply: I just raised my prices by a little bit to cover & make up for any credit card fees.
I want my customers to use Cards and not cash, and as a consumer, I always get turned off by places that have minimums & charge transaction fees. So I just did a flat increase of all my prices by a few cents, depending on what my fees are based on average transaction size.
